Transaction d7a4ecfb0123624592bbc6752bdb8b5762012e518adca58dad3c23c4176f30da
1 Input
1 Output
-
d7a4ecfb0123624592bbc6752bdb8b5762012e518adca58dad3c23c4176f30da:0
- value
- 577982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dab4fda9a2246f0db915c5e19754f5997976c6a OP_EQUAL
- address
- 3Ec6RZ3nGfgRU9D2PyJNJUZryDGy45t6m7